Sažetak
Considerable variation of maize grain yields in the Eastern Croatia among years for 30-year (1961-1990) period and for 1996-2003 period were found. Increased yield trends for long period is possible to explain by improvement of crop and soil management practices as well as creating of high-yielding hybrids. Affected by soil characteristics, higher grain yields of maize were found in the eastern part of the region compared to its western part. For example, mean grain yield of maize in the former Vukovar and Podr. Slatina municipalities were 6.00 and 4.14 t ha-1, respectively. Weather differences among individual growing seasons are more responsible factor of maize yields for a short period. For example, in the three more favorable seasons (MFS=1982, 1984 and 1986) mean maize yield in the region totaled 6.69 t ha-1, whereas in the three less favorable seasons (LFS=1978, 1980 and 1988) it was 5.11 t ha-1 or 24% lower. The amount of precipitation for 4-month period (May-August) was lower in the LFS (3-year means for four localities: 285 and 237 mm, for the MFS and LFS, respectively), whereas precipitation in July was 40% lower (65 and 40 mm, respectively).
